The utility model discloses a carbon monoxide detector, which comprises a casing and a main board installed in the casing, the main board is divided into an output circuit board and a measurement circuit board, and the output circuit board and the measurement circuit board are installed side by side In the housing, an output circuit and its components are integrated on the output circuit board, and a measurement circuit and its components are integrated on the measurement circuit board. Since the main board is divided into two and they are vertically installed in the housing, the space in the housing is fully utilized, so the volume of the entire carbon monoxide detector becomes smaller, which is convenient for maintenance and portability.

参考图1和图2所示,本实施例的一氧化碳测定器包括由输出电路板5和测量电路板6构成的主板,以及由前壳体1、后壳体上盖2、后壳体下盖3和壳体端盖4相互卡接构成的壳体。输出电路板5和测量电路板6通过螺钉并排竖立固定在壳体内,且输出电路板5位于测量电路板6的前方。其中,输出电路板5上集成有输出电路及其元器件,测量电路板6上集成有测量电路及其元器件。前壳体1的上部和中部分别安装有声音报警器8和显示屏7,位于显示屏7左侧的前壳体1上安装有报警灯9。显示屏7、声音报警器8和报警灯9均与输出电路板5上的输出电路连接。其中,显示屏7用于显示一氧化碳测量结果,声音报警器8用于当一氧化碳测量结果超出设定的标准值时进行声音报警,报警灯9用于当一氧化碳测量结果超出设定的标准值时进行光报警。此外,后壳体上盖2的上部粘接有卡夹10,携带时可将卡夹10挂在皮带上,非常方便。With reference to Fig. 1 and shown in Fig. 2, the carbon monoxide detector of the present embodiment comprises the main board that is made of output circuit board 5 and measurement circuit board 6, and is made up of front housing 1, rear housing upper cover 2, rear housing lower cover 3 and the shell end cover 4 are snapped together to form a shell. The output circuit board 5 and the measurement circuit board 6 are vertically fixed in the casing by screws, and the output circuit board 5 is located in front of the measurement circuit board 6 . Wherein, the output circuit board 5 is integrated with the output circuit and its components, and the measurement circuit board 6 is integrated with the measurement circuit and its components. The top and the middle part of the front housing 1 are respectively equipped with an audible alarm 8 and a display screen 7 , and an alarm lamp 9 is installed on the front housing 1 on the left side of the display screen 7 . The display screen 7, the sound alarm 8 and the warning light 9 are all connected with the output circuit on the output circuit board 5. Among them, the display screen 7 is used to display the carbon monoxide measurement result, the sound alarm 8 is used to perform audible alarm when the carbon monoxide measurement result exceeds the set standard value, and the alarm lamp 9 is used to perform a sound alarm when the carbon monoxide measurement result exceeds the set standard value. light alarm. In addition, a clip 10 is bonded to the upper part of the upper cover 2 of the rear case, and the clip 10 can be hung on a belt when carrying, which is very convenient.
